DAY ONE (5KM)
1. Canoeing Safaris will collect you
on the morning of your safari in time
for check in at the Office at 0800hrs
and to hand in extra luggage and
valuables. Passports should not be
taken on the river. Lockable valuables
bags will be provided for you at the
office.
2. Your Safari will depart from the
office at 0830hrs for shopping, in
order to purchase any extra drinks you
may require on you trip. You will then
leave town at 0900hrs for the start of
your expedition.
3. The group will be transferred in an
open Landcruiser 4*4 to Nyamepi (Mana
pools Main camp) arriving at
approximately 1330hrs. The canoes and
kit will be off loaded.
4. Your guide will give a safety talk
and demonstration on how to paddle and
a lunch served before you begin
paddling at 1430pm.
5. Your group will then paddle until
early evening when you will find your
first night’s camp on Nyamatusi
Island. This is time to have a bucket
bath, relax and have dinner after a
brief safety talk on camping by your
guide.
DAY TWO (25KM)
1. Your group will be woken at 0530hrs
for tea, coffee and biscuits before a
short mornings paddle. Breakfast will
be served either on the banks of the
river or island at 0830hrs.
2. At 0930hrs the group resumes
canoeing until lunchtime 1230hrs lunch
is served and possibly a brief siesta
taken on the banks until 1500hrs.
3. Canoeing then continues until early
evening.
4. The second night’s stop is made
at G. camp channels.
DAY THREE (20KM)
1. The schedule for this day is as per
day two.
2. The third night’s stop is made at
Chewore High Sand Bank.
DAY FOUR
1. A slightly later wake up is made on
this day before a Breakfast is served
at the campsite.
2. The group then has a short paddle
down to the take out point, where the
vehicle and trailer is met.
3. Your group is then driven back to
Kariba, a freshly packed lunch is
taken en route, and arrival in Kariba
is at 1500hrs.
PLEASE NOTE THAT THIS IS A CAMPING
SAFARI AND THAT THERE ARE NO FIXED
ABLUTIONS ALONG THE WAY. ALL TIMES
GIVEN IN THIS TRIP DESCRIPTION ARE
APPROXIMATE; THEY WILL VARY FROM TRIP
TO TRIP.
WHAT TO BRING
1.
Please keep your luggage to a maximum
of 10kg per person, packed in a soft
bag not a suitcase.
2. We recommend you pack the following
for your safari:
Swimming Costume
Shorts
Personal toiletries
Towel
Canvas shoes or rafting sandals
A hat with a wide brim
A jacket or cardigan for the evenings
Shirts (including a long sleeved one
for sun protection)
A kikoi or length of cloth to cover
your legs to protect them from the sun
A torch or flash / flashlight and
extra batteries
Film and spare camera batteries
Binoculars
Sunscreen
Insect repellent
Socks for winter nights
Warm clothes to sleep in for winter
nights
3. Canoeing Safaris provides all
camping equipment and food as well as
cordials, and wine for dinner. Should
you wish to take any hard liquor, beer
or carbonated drinks, we will take you
to a shop in Kariba to purchase these.
4. Please ensure that you have begun a
course of anti malaria tablets before
your arrival in Zimbabwe and that you
continue the medication for four weeks
after arriving home.
5. Please ensure that you advise
Canoeing Safaris or your travel agent
of any dietary preferences or
requirements at least one week before
your trip departs. Please ensure you
advise your agent or Canoeing Safaris
of any medical disorders, which may
require special attention.
